5 Usage Examples Depicting the Meaning of 'Live' in a Sentence
"To have life as an organism, to be alive, and to be capable of vital functions; all things that live possess these characteristics." more

By next summer, he will be living a healthy lifestyle, exercising regularly.
She has lived a healthy lifestyle, focusing on exercise and nutrition.
She is living with a chronic illness but remains strong.
She will have been living a healthy lifestyle for a year when her fitness journey concludes.
The doctor advised him to eat healthy to live a longer life.
